10860429001012eCUP™ - The eScreen eCUP™ is a patented human urine collection device designed to allow for rapid, under-seal screening. The eCUP™’s lid contains several embedded reagent test strips that are sensitive to the five-test SAMHSA (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ration) profile cutoff levels. The lid’s test strips also detect and provide adulteration panels for pH, creatinine, and nitrites. When the eCUP™ is placed into the eREADER™ device, its test strips are digitally screened for the presence or absence of drugs of abuse.800-881-0722clientservice@escreen.com
10867802000273xCupTM - The xCupTM for use with the xReaderTM is for in vitro diagnostic use and is intended for prescription use in laboratories, point-of-care and workplaces by trained users. The test is not intended for over-the-counter use. The test device cannot be read visually and must be used with the xReaderTM. The xCupTM qualitatively detects drug classes in human urine at the following cut-off concentrations:Amphetamines at 500 ng/ml; Barbiturates at 300 ng/mL; Benzodiazepines at 300 ng/mL; Cocaine at 150 ng/mL; Methamphetamines at 500 ng/mL; Methadone at 300 ng/mL; Morphine at 300 ng/mL and 2000 ng/mL; Oxycodone at 100 ng/mL; Phencyclidine at 25 ng/mL; and Marijuana at 50 ng/mL.Configurations of the xCupTM may consist of any combination of the listed drug analytes. The xCupTM only provides a preliminary analytical test result. A more specific alternate chemical method must be used in order to obtain a confirmed analytical result. Gas chromatography / mass spectrometry (GC/MS), high perform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) or liquid chromatography / tandem mass spectrometry (LC/MS/MS) are the preferred confirmatory methods. Clinical consideration and professional judgment should be applied to any drug of abuse test result, particularly when preliminary positive results are obtained.800-881-0722xx@xx.xx
